- The distance between Mount Pleasant, Mi, Usa and Caratinga, Brazil is approximately 8,326 km or 5,174 mi.
- To reach Mount Pleasant, Mi in this distance one would set out from Caratinga bearing 329.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Mount Pleasant, Mi bearing 318.5° or NW .
- Mount Pleasant, Mi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Caratinga has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Mount Pleasant, Mi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Caratinga is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 13.6 °C (24.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.3 °C (40.1°F) more in Mount Pleasant, Mi.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 407.8 mm (16.1 in) less which is equivalent to 407.8 l/m² (10.01 US gal/ft²) or 4,078,000 l/ha (435,965 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 22.3° lower in Mount Pleasant, Mi than in Caratinga.
